Why Sausalito’s Climate & Housing Affect Gate Repair
Sausalito sits directly on San Francisco Bay with no inland buffer, meaning gates endure near-constant salt fog, tidal moisture, and marine air that corrodes ferrous hinges, latches, and automatic operators far faster than anywhere else in Marin County. The city also hosts one of the largest floating-home communities in the US — centered on Gate 5 Road and Waldo Point Harbor — where dock-mounted gates must function despite constant tidal movement and submersion-level humidity, a repair context that simply does not exist in neighboring cities like Mill Valley or Tiburon.
The combination of persistent Bay fog, direct salt-water proximity, and the wind corridor funneling through the Golden Gate just south of town means metal gate hardware — especially springs, hinges, and circuit boards inside automatic operators — oxidizes and fails significantly faster here than in inland Marin, requiring more frequent lubrication schedules and stainless or powder-coated hardware specs.
On hillside properties above Bridgeway, technicians repeatedly find that gate posts installed plumb at build have developed a noticeable outward lean within a decade because the posts were set in shallow footings on sloped lots — the soil shear load slowly tips them; re-plumbing the post, not just adjusting the hinge, is the only lasting fix. We’ve learned to probe footing depth and soil composition before quoting, because a hinge adjustment on a tipping post is money wasted.

Sausalito’s direct Bay exposure means salt fog, tidal moisture, and the Golden Gate wind corridor accelerate corrosion of metal hardware and electronic components. Gates on floating homes at Waldo Point Harbor face additional stress from tidal movement and extreme humidity. We address this by spec’ing stainless or powder-coated hardware and scheduling more frequent lubrication than inland properties require.
